Statement By RNC Press Secretary Tracey Schmitt In Response To Kerry’s Attacks On President Bush
Republican National Committeee ^ | September 19, 2005

Posted on 09/19/2005 1:05:53 PM PDT by RWR8189

Contact: RNC Press Office
202-863-8614

 

WASHINGTON –RNC Press Secretary Tracey Schmitt issued the following statement on Senator John Kerry’s remarks at Brown University this afternoon.

“John Kerry's attacks on President Bush's efforts to assist the victims and rebuild the Gulf Coast don't come as a surprise - armchair quarterbacking on tough issues has never been a problem for Senator Kerry.  Such tactics haven’t served him well in the past and today is no exception. The American people have pulled together during a difficult time and Democrats’ efforts to politicize this tragedy are unsavory at best.”
